Product Specification


Technical Data
Tikkurila Akvi Top DS 25
Coverage:

10–13 m²/l

Practical coverage depends on application method, painting conditions and shape and quality of the substrate

Dry Film Thickness: 31–38 µm
Wet Film Thickness: 100–120 g/m²
Density (kg/l): 1.2 to 1.3 g/cm³
Volume Solids: 39±2 %
Weight Solids: 52±2 %
Specific Gravity: 1.25±0,1 kg/ litre
VOC: 26 g/l
Storage:

Storage and transport in tightly closed containers in temperature +5°C – +25°C in dry and ventilated areas

Protect from frost and direct sunlight



Drying Times


Curing Times
+23ºC +50ºC
Dust Dry: 20–25 min 5–10 min
Touch Dry: 20–25 min 5–10 min
Dry to Sand: 25–30 min 5–10 min



  • Drying and recoating times are related to the film thickness, temperature, the relative humidity of the air and ventilation



Surface Preparation


  • Wood surfaces should be sanded with sandpaper P150–240
  • Primed surfaces should be sanded with sandpaper P240–600
  • All sanding dust must be removed



Application Methods


Recommended Primers:

  • Akvi Primer Pro, Akvi Primer, Diccoplast Primer and Dicco Surf Primer

Mix Components:

  • Stir the paint carefully before use
  • Thin with water if necessary

Application:

  • For airless spraying, the product is thinned approximately 0–5%. Recommended nozzle tip is 0.011"–0.015" and pressure 120–160 bar. Spray angle shall be chosen according to the shape of the object
  • For air–assisted airless spraying, the product is thinned approximately 0–5%. Recommended nozzle tip is 0.011"–0.015" and pressure 40–120 bar. Atomising air pressure should be about 1–3 bar. Spray angle shall be chosen according to the shape of the object
  • For conventional spraying, the product is thinned approximately 0–5% . Recommended nozzle tip is 1.6–2.2 mm and pressure 2–3 bar

Thinner:

  • Water

Tools Cleaning:

  • Water



Application Conditions


  • Substrate must be clean and dry before painting
  • During application and drying air temperature, substrate and paint must be over +18ºC and relative humidity of the air must be below 70%
